
China's top nuclear official has introduced China's efforts in nuclear safety cooperation at the nuclear security summit in Washington. And the US Secretary of Energy expressed the willingness to and confidence in working with China on nuclear issues.
"During the last nuclear security summit in The Hague, President Xi Jinping proposed a 'rational, coordinated and balanced' nuclear security approach. That was a major contribution of China on world's nuclear security. The China Institute of Atomic Energy completed the conversion of the highly enriched uranium research reactor to using low enriched uranium."
"China is also working on producing low enriched uranium fuel for the Ghana reactor. We have been working with the IAEA to organize many nuclear safety seminars in more than a dozen countries in the Asia-Pacific region. More than 200 nuclear professionals were trained by us," said Xu Dazhe, chairman of China Atomic Energy Authority.
